Output 84cc9d80fc0092e40e8f1ac5d330bc6116521bd2d1a0c9ea79c3ad4e6552c22b:1

value
584094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9efdd5bcfb723f1840aac660cb7a796f10490df8 OP_EQUAL
address
3GBgmcT9y6qmCrpcuGaBdeExCvj9tTwCki
transaction
84cc9d80fc0092e40e8f1ac5d330bc6116521bd2d1a0c9ea79c3ad4e6552c22b
confirmations
233550
spent
true